US to Fast-Track Grid Connections for AI Data Centers
A key US regulator signaled Thursday it would fast-track how data centers can secure connections to electric grids as demand for AI infrastructure accelerates.
Under proposed orders that are expected to be approved Thursday, grids would have to demonstrate that they are working to speed connections if data centers bring their own power, or curtail demand during times of high stress, Laura Swett, chairman of the Federal Energy Regulatory Commission, said at a meeting. They’ll also need to ensure data centers bear a larger share of the costs associated with upgrading the transmission system, she added.
